Web Development
UK

The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ies with a requirement for Web Development sk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Web Development over the 6 months to 2 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
2 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 139 202 150
Rank change year-on-year +63 -52 -56
Permanent jobs citing Web Development 2,055 1,918 4,408
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the UK 2.09% 1.85% 2.82%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 2.43% 1.93% 2.95%
Number of salaries quoted 1,216 1,289 2,303
10th Percentile £29,750 £35,000 £31,500
25th Percentile £36,064 £40,500 £38,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£50,000 £53,500 £51,500
Median % change year-on-year -6.54% +3.88% +14.44%
75th Percentile £62,500 £70,000 £66,250
90th Percentile £75,625 £86,250 £77,500
UK excluding London median annual salary £45,000 £50,000 £50,000
% change year-on-year -10.00% - +25.00%
